Types Of Cancer Treatments Offered In Cancer Hospitals In Texas

There are many types of cancer treatment. The types of treatment that you receive will depend on the type of cancer you have and how advanced it is.

Some people with cancer will have only one treatment. But most people have a combination of treatments, such as surgery with chemotherapy and radiation therapy. When you need cancer treatment, you have a lot to learn and think about.

It is normal to feel overwhelmed and confused. But, talking with your doctor and learning about the types of treatment you may have can help you feel more in control.

  • Biomarker Testing for Cancer Treatment

Biomarker testing is a way to look for genes, proteins, and other substances (called biomarkers or tumor markers) that can provide cancer information.

Also, Biomarker testing can help you and your doctor in choosing a cancer treatment. Visit cancer hospitals in Texas to better understand how biomarker testing helps in pinpointing genes that provide cancer information.

  • Chemotherapy

Chemotherapy is a type of cancer treatment that uses drugs to kill cancer cells. Visit cancer hospitals in Texas and learn how chemotherapy works against cancer, why it causes side effects, and how it is used with other cancer treatments.

  • Hormone Therapy

Hormone therapy is a treatment that slows or stops the growth of breast and prostate cancers that use hormones to grow.

You can visit cancer hospitals in Texas and enquire about the types of hormone therapy and side effects that may happen.

  • Hyperthermia

Hyperthermia is a type of treatment in which body tissue is heated to as high as 113 °F to help damage and kill cancer cells with little or no harm to normal tissue. Learn about the types of cancer and precancers that hyperthermia is used to treat, how it is given, and the benefits and drawbacks of using hyperthermia from cancer hospitals in Texas.

  • Immunotherapy

Immunotherapy is a type of cancer treatment that helps your immune system fight cancer. visit cancer hospitals in Texas for a better understanding of how immunotherapy work against cancer and about common side effects that may occur.

  • Photodynamic Therapy

Photodynamic therapy uses a drug activated by light to kill cancer and other abnormal cells. Learn how photodynamic therapy works, about the types of cancer and precancers it is used to treat, and the benefits and drawbacks of this treatment from cancer hospitals in Texas.

  • Radiation Therapy

Radiation therapy is a type of cancer treatment that uses high doses of radiation to kill cancer cells and shrink tumors. You can visit cancer hospitals in Texas to Learn about the types of radiation, why side effects happen, which side effects you might have, and more.

  • Stem Cell Transplant

Stem cell transplants are procedures that restore stem cells that grow into blood cells in people who have had theirs destroyed by high doses of chemotherapy or radiation therapy. you can visit cancer hospitals in Texas to better understand how stem cell transplants work against cancer and about common side effects that may occur.

  • Surgery

When used to treat cancer, surgery is a procedure in which a surgeon removes cancer from your body. Make inquiries from cancer hospitals in Texas about the different ways that surgery is used against cancer and what you can expect before, during, and after surgery.

  • Targeted Therapy

Targeted therapy is a type of cancer treatment that targets the changes in cancer cells that help them grow, divide, and spread.

Visit cancer hospitals in Texas to learn how targeted therapy works against cancer and about common side effects that may occur.
